Les utilisateurs de Linux peuvent toujours utiliser le plug-in Flash basé sur Pepper fourni avec Google Chrome pour Linux. C’est le seul moyen d’obtenir la dernière version de Flash sous Linux, bien que le plug-in puisse être installé séparément pour Chromium ou Firefox.
Adobe dit NPAPI pour Pepper sous Linux
En 2012, Adobe a annoncé qu'il ne développerait plus le plug-in NPAPI pour Linux, mais qu'il continuerait à développer le plug-in Flash basé sur Pepper utilisé dans Chrome.
Rembobinons ici. Les navigateurs Web utilisent différents types de plug-ins. Internet Explorer sur Windows utilise des plugins ActiveX. D'autres navigateurs sur tous les systèmes d'exploitation - Firefox, Safari et même Chrome jusqu'à récemment - utilisent le framework NPAPI. NPAPI a été développé à l'origine pour Netscape - NPAPI signifie «interface de programmation d'application de plug-in Netscape». Il est devenu l'architecture de plug-in standard utilisée par tous les navigateurs autres qu'Internet-Explorer.
Mais NPAPI est très vieux. En 2013, Google a annoncé son intention de supprimer le support NPAPI de Chrome, car «l'architecture des années 90 de NPAPI est devenue une cause majeure de blocage, de crash, d'incidents de sécurité et de complexité du code». Ils ont remplacé NPAPI par Pepper, également appelé PPAPI.. Adobe s'est connecté et le plug-in Flash distribué avec Chrome - sous Linux, Windows et Mac OS X - utilise Pepper au lieu de NPAPI.
Sous Windows et Mac OS X, Adobe continue de développer la version NPAPI de Flash utilisée par Firefox et d'autres navigateurs. Sous Linux, le plug-in NPAPI est bloqué à 11.2 alors que la version actuelle de Flash est 14.
Cela signifie-t-il que Flash pour Firefox n'est pas sécurisé?
Adobe note qu'ils continuent à fournir des mises à jour de sécurité pour Flash 11.2 sous Linux, mais qu'ils ne développent activement que le plug-in Pepper Flash pour Linux. C’est pourquoi la vérification des plugins de Firefox ne marque pas l’ancien plug-in Flash comme étant obsolète.
Vous n'obtiendrez aucune amélioration des performances, de la vie de la batterie ou de l'infrastructure de sécurité si vous continuez à utiliser Flash avec Firefox. Adobe n’a annoncé aucun plan d’interruption des mises à jour de sécurité pour Flash 11.2 sous Linux, mais nous ne serions pas surpris de le voir le faire dans quelques années. Le plug-in Linux Flash NPAPI n’est pas sain, c’est un support technique à vie, et ils devront éventuellement débrancher le plug-in.
Pourquoi Firefox ne peut-il pas utiliser le plug-in Pepper?
Mozilla ne veut pas implémenter la prise en charge du plug-in Pepper dans Firefox et son moteur de rendu Gecko. La page MozillaWiki sur le sujet contient un message concis: «Mozilla n'est pas intéressé ni ne travaille sur Pepper pour le moment.» Le sujet a également été discuté sur le bugzilla de Mozilla.
Robert O’Callahan, de Mozilla, affirme sur la liste de diffusion de Mozilla que le support de Pepper serait un gaspillage de ressources. Mozilla essaie de développer HTML5 et les technologies Web. Ils veulent que les développeurs Web l'utilisent pour ne pas rendre les nouveaux plug-ins Pepper plus tentants.
J'ai donc besoin de Chrome pour utiliser le dernier lecteur Flash?
Officiellement, la dernière version de Flash sous Linux n’est disponible que via Chrome. Elle est fournie avec Chrome et elle-même. Vous n'avez rien de spécial à faire pour l'obtenir. La mise à jour de Chrome met automatiquement à jour le plug-in Flash sous Linux, Windows, Mac OS X et même Chrome OS.
Le navigateur Web open-source Chromium prend également en charge les plug-ins Pepper. Cependant, Adobe ne distribue pas le plug-in Pepper Flash séparément. Diverses distributions Linux ont des packages qui peuvent vous aider à installer Pepper Flash for Chromium. Par exemple, sur Ubuntu, vous pouvez installer le pepperflashplugin-nonfree package à partir du référentiel Multiverse. Ce package va télécharger Google Chrome, extraire le plug-in Pepper Flash et l'installer sur votre système. Chromium remarquera le plug-in et l’utilisera automatiquement après le redémarrage de votre navigateur.
Pour vérifier les nouvelles versions de Flash Player, exécutez sudo update-pepperflashplugin-nonfree -status dans une fenêtre de terminal. Pour installer une nouvelle version, lancez sudo update-pepperflashplugin-nonfree –install.
Flash est en train de disparaître. Il a déjà été purgé des appareils mobiles - Adobe a mis fin au développement de Flash Player sur Android il y a quelques années. Il est encore utilisé pour de nombreux sites de bureau, mais le Web et Adobe eux-mêmes évoluent vers HTML5 et d’autres technologies Web intégrées aux navigateurs.Il est clair que Flash n’est plus une priorité, et Adobe finira par mettre fin au développement de Flash Player pour toutes les plateformes. Les outils de développement Flash d’Adobe peuvent déjà exporter au format HTML5.